Program: Thunderbird Friendship Centre - Geraldton
Organization: Thunderbird Friendship Centre
Description of Services: Provides a wide range of community-based and culturally appropriate programs and services to Indigenous peoples residing in, or migrating to, the city
  • Addresses the distinct needs of Indigenous peoples in the areas of justice, health, education, employment and training and relief of poverty
  • Participates in community development activities that promote cultural diversity and partnership development with other Aboriginal and non-Aboriginal agencies
Major programs include:
  • Indigenous Alcohol and Drug Workers Program
  • Indigenous Courtworker Program
  • Family Support Program
  • Indigenous Health and Wellness Program
  • Life Long Care Program
